可能是网络问题,也可能是其他原因,如Flink配置、数据源等。建议检查日志和配置,分析具体原因。
当Flink CDC增量一开始正常,后来写入突然出问题时,可能的原因有很多,以下是一些建议的排查步骤和可能的原因:
1、检查网络连接
确保源数据库和Flink集群之间的网络连接正常。
检查网络延迟和带宽是否足够支持数据传输。
2、检查Flink作业状态
查看Flink作业的运行状态,确保没有发生异常或错误。
检查Flink作业的资源使用情况,如CPU、内存和磁盘空间,确保资源充足。
3、检查源数据库状态
确保源数据库正常运行,没有发生故障或性能问题。
检查源数据库的日志,查找是否有与Flink CDC相关的错误或警告信息。
4、检查Flink CDC配置
检查Flink CDC的配置参数,如数据同步模式、数据过滤条件等,确保配置正确。
尝试调整Flink CDC的配置参数,如增加并行度、调整缓冲区大小等,以优化数据同步性能。
5、检查源数据库表结构变化
如果源数据库的表结构发生了变化,可能导致Flink CDC无法正确解析数据。
检查源数据库的DDL变更记录,确保Flink CDC能够适应表结构的变化。
6、检查Flink CDC连接器版本
确保使用的Flink CDC连接器版本与源数据库兼容。
尝试升级或降级Flink CDC连接器版本,以解决兼容性问题。
7、检查数据质量问题
如果源数据库中存在大量重复、错误或不一致的数据,可能导致Flink CDC写入出现问题。
检查源数据库的数据质量,如完整性、一致性和准确性,确保数据质量满足要求。
8、查看Flink作业日志
查看Flink作业的日志,查找是否有与数据同步相关的错误或警告信息。
根据日志中的信息,进一步定位和解决问题。
通过以上排查步骤,可以找出导致Flink CDC增量写入突然出问题的原因,并采取相应的措施进行修复。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/480700.html